Vignoble de Pomone
When you visit the Vignoble de Pomone, you discover a world of happiness and passion. The vineyard welcomes you on their beautiful terrace for a wine tasting of some of Quebec's finest products, along with cheese and delicatessen platters. Located in the former seas of Champlain, this exceptional terroir produces very high quality wines, winner of several awards at Quebec's Coupe des Nations. On an area of 16 hectares, 28 grape varieties make up the 15 different products of this vineyard. Come and taste it, you will be charmed!
Specializing in the production of strawberries, La Belle de Coteau-du-Lac offers a variety of delicious summer and fall strawberries. Access to U-pick field or get your crate in their boutique. The site promises a colorful family outing! Take a tractor ride through the fields, run through the corn maze, have the children climb the play modules made from recycled materials and enjoy a lunch in their picnic area. Don’t miss their annual activities! Starting in July, the Festifleurs invites you roam through their flower gardens. It's the perfect spot for family photos! At the end of summer, the sunflowers are ready for the Tournesols en fleurs event. Then in the fall, get ready for the Festiv'Halloween! You can pick your own pumpkin, explore the spooky settings and the haunted maze, and even, for the bravest, explore a haunted domain at night!
During the summer season, a rental container offering watercraft and bicycles is located at the bike path park-and-ride lot in Coteau-du-Lac. It's the perfect way to cool off on a hot summer day or enjoy a scenic ride along the canal. Choose from single and tandem kayaks, stand-up paddleboards, and bicycles. When renting, you must provide a valid piece of identification, and youth under 16 years of age must be accompanied by an adult. The last rental is available 60 minutes before closing. Be sure to bring sunscreen, a water bottle, and wear appropriate clothing. Ready to discover the canal?
Visit the Lieu historique national de Coteau-du-Lac, home to one of the oldest lock canals in North America as well as the remains of a British fortification. The site brings together over 7,000 years of history along the shores of Lake Saint-François. Explore it by walking the grounds and learning from the interpretive panels available on-site. Enjoy the ever-present natural surroundings and take the opportunity to have a picnic! Consider getting there by bike, as the site is easily accessible via the region’s cycling network. An on-site tourist information station will help you discover other attractions in the area. Now, step into a place rich in history!
